San Diego Padres shortstop Ha-Seong Kim left Sunday’s 3-2 loss to the Colorado Rockies in Denver with an injured proper shoulder.
“He is coping with one thing that is going to require a while. How a lot, we’ll know [Monday],” supervisor Mike Shildt mentioned.
Kim led off the third inning with a single and was taking a lead when Colorado starter Bradley Blalock threw to first. Kim dove again to the bag and jammed his shoulder within the course of. He waved to the San Diego dugout and instantly left the sport.
Tyler Wade ran for Kim and changed him at shortstop.
Kim, 28, is batting .233 with 11 dwelling runs and 47 RBIs by means of 121 video games this season. That is his fourth season within the majors, all with San Diego.
